What's covered

What General Liability covers for moving companies

These are the exposures moving companies in Tallahassee, FL face most — and exactly what a GL policy is built to handle.

  • Third-party bodily injury

    If a client or passerby is hurt because of your moving services work, GL responds to medical and legal costs.

  • Third-party property damage

    Covers damage you cause to a customer's property while working — a routine claim for moving companies.

  • Products & completed operations

    Claims that surface after a job is finished — the exposure most Florida contracts require moving companies to carry.

  • Personal & advertising injury

    Libel, slander, and certain advertising-related claims against your business.

  • Medical payments

    Small injury costs paid without a liability finding, to resolve incidents quickly.

  • Certificates of Insurance

    We'll issue a COI naming a GC, landlord, or venue quickly once coverage is bound so you never lose a job over paperwork.

Do moving companies in Florida need general liability insurance?

It's rarely required by state law, but in practice most moving companies can't work without it: general contractors, landlords, property managers, and venues almost always require a certificate showing $1M/$2M, additional insured for building management before you set foot on the job.

What does GL cover for a mover?

It covers third-party bodily injury, third-party property damage, and products/completed-operations claims. For example: you damage a floor, wall, or elevator during a move. It does not cover your own tools or vehicles, or employee injuries — those are covered by inland marine, commercial auto, and workers' comp.

Is a certificate of insurance the same as being insured?

No — a COI is proof of an active policy, not the coverage itself. You need a bound GL policy first; then we issue certificates (including additional-insured endorsements) to whoever your contract requires.
